Venture Minerals Commences Riley Wet Screening Plant Construction

THE DRILL SERGEANT: Venture Minerals (ASX: VMS) is to advance the company’s Riley iron ore mine in Tasmania with the company’s Board giving the nod to proceed with construction of a Wet Screening Plant and associated site works.

The Wet Screening Plant construction is happening in conjunction with Venture evaluating the performance of the recently completed initial stage of mining and dry screening operations at the Riley mine.

Venture’s decision to commence Stage One of West Screening Plant construction ensures that progress towards wet Screening continues while finance is finalised for subsequent stages.

The company is currently working through several advanced financing proposals for completion of the Wet Screening Plant which will enable nameplate production at Riley.

“Venture’s Board has committed to stage one of the Wet Screening Plant construction as part of its continued ramp up towards full scale production,” Venture Minerals managing director Andrew Radonjic said in the company’s announcement to the Australian Securities Exchange.

“The iron ore price remains strong, and the company remains focused on determining the best mining and Screening method at the Riley mine to reduce costs and environmental impact so that we can generate jobs, contracting opportunities and returns to our shareholders.”
